Web Creation Fundamentals : Structure, Styling , and Scripting
To begin your journey into web development , understanding the foundational components is essential . Structure provides the foundation for the text and layout of a site . CSS then enables you to dictate the appearance—the hues , fonts , and overall presentation . Finally, coding languages like JScript incorporate interactivity and active behavior to your online platform, shifting it from a static display into a usable tool.
HTML & CSS: Building Blocks of the Web
At the foundation of every webpage you see , lie these two technologies. HTML provides the framework – defining the pieces of content like headings , paragraphs, images , and references. It's the base that gives meaning to the content. CSS, on the other hand , takes that basic HTML framework and applies visual styling . It controls things like shades, fonts , layout , and presentation . Without CSS, webpages would be quite basic . Think of it as styling for your online creation.
- HTML defines the information .
- CSS defines the style.
- They work together to form a polished online experience.
Learning both HTML & CSS is crucial for people interested in web development .
Programming for Web Developers: A Practical Guide
This vital guide – “Programming for Web Designers : A Hands-on Method” – delivers a thorough overview of the basic concepts needed to develop modern websites and web software. You’ll gain about structure, CSS , and JavaScript , with plenty working cases to guide you along the way .
- Understand the foundations of web design.
- Master HTML5 and advanced styling .
- Develop dynamic web sites using JS .
In conclusion , this book empowers aspiring web professionals to advance from novice to intermediate phases.
Mastering CSS: Guidance, Techniques, and Optimal Approaches
To gain complete command over CSS, explore these essential pointers. Begin by knowing the importance of structured code; develop modular CSS styles to avoid repetition. Utilize CSS preprocessors like Sass or Less to boost workflow and upkeep. Moreover, focus a responsive approach, ensuring your platform renders great on various devices. Finally, remember that uniform tagging methods are vital for group work.
- Study CSS custom properties for increased maintainability.
- Apply CSS grid and flexible box for efficient designs.
- Make use of CSS checking utilities to detect and correct possible mistakes.
Web Page Crash Course: Key Elements & Layout
Let’s quickly cover the basics of HTML. HTML, or Markup System , is the base of almost every online presence you encounter. It defines the text – from headings to blocks of text and images . Here's a quick overview of certain essential elements look like:
- Titles : Use
<h1>to<h6>for primary titles, with<h1>being the highest level. - Text Blocks : Wrap your writing in
<p>tags. - Hyperlinks: Create links using
<a>tags and thehrefattribute. - Images : Display visuals with
<img>tags and thesrcattribute. - Lists : Create bulleted lists with
<ul>and<li>, or sequential lists with<ol>and<li>.
The standard HTML layout involves the <html>, <head> (containing metadata like the page title), and <body> (containing the displayed content) tags. Understanding this simple system will help on your journey to designing custom webpages.
Starting With HTML to Working Websites : A Coding Journey
The foundational steps into web creation often involve learning HTML. This markup language forms the skeleton of every webpage , defining the content's arrangement. However, HTML alone merely provides the visuals ; to transform a fixed HTML document into a active and truly functional website, a coding journey into languages like JavaScript or a server-side environment such as Python or PHP becomes crucial. This transition requires developing new expertise and embracing new hurdles free coding resources for self-taught developers in the exciting world of web design .